#425268 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#425268 is composed of 25.9% red, 32.2%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.5% cyan, 21.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 214.7 degrees, a saturation of 22.4% and a lightness of 33.3%. #425268 color hex could be obtained by blending #84a4d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#425268

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050608 is the darkest color, while #fbfcf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#425268

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f545b is the less saturated color, while #0148a9 is the most saturated one.
